Fault-tolerant routing in multiply twisted cube topology

被引:0
作者
Agrawal, N [1 ]
Ravikumar, CP [1 ]
机构
[1] UNIV SO CALIF, DEPT EE SYST, LOS ANGELES, CA 90089 USA
关键词
twisted cubes; adaptive routing; fault-tolerant routing; randomized routing;
D O I
10.1016/1383-7621(96)00008-2
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
In an attempt to improve the communication diameter of the hypercube interconnection network, variations of the hypercube topology, called the twisted cubes have been proposed in the literature. Among these, the Multiply Twisted Cube (MTC) proposed by Efe [5] is a good candidate for massively parallel multiprocessors due to its properties such as smaller network diameter, high connectivity, regularity and recursive structure. The routing algorithm proposed by Efe in [5] suffers from two disadvantages, Due to its complex nature, a software implementation of the algorithm can be slow, and a hardware implementation expensive. Secondly, the algorithm is not tolerant to network conditions such as faults and congestions. In this paper, we present a simple hierarchical router for the MTC, which has an efficient hardware implementation. We also present a simple, randomized variation of the hierarchical router which makes the algorithm adaptive to network conditions without excessive hardware overhead. We compare the dynamic performance of our router with that of Efe's router, Our algorithms perform better in terms of network throughput and mean delay. Furthermore, the performance degradation is only marginal in the presence of a tolerable number of faults.
引用
收藏
页码:279 / 288
页数:10
相关论文
共 50 条
[41]   FRoots: A fault tolerant and topology-flexible routing technique [J].
Theiss, Ingebjorg ;
Lysne, Olav .
I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2006, 17 (10) :1136-1150
[42]   Design of a Fault-Tolerant Pseudo-3D Routing [J].
Bhowmik, Biswajit ;
Gagan, N. .
2023 IEEE INTERNATIONAL TEST CONFERENCE INDIA, ITC INDIA, 2023,
[43]   A degradable NoC router for the improvement of fault-tolerant routing performance [J].
Masaru Fukushi ;
Toshihiro Katsuta ;
Yota Kurokawa .
Artificial Life and Robotics, 2020, 25 :301-307
[44]   A Scalable and Reconfigurable Fault-Tolerant Distributed Routing Algorithm for NoCs [J].
Shi, Zewen ;
Zeng, Xiaoyang ;
Yu, Zhiyi .
I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 2011, E94D (07) :1386-1397
[45]   A Fault-Tolerant Routing Algorithm Using Tunnels in Fault Blocks for Network-on-Chip [J].
Wang, Ling ;
Mak, Terrence .
JOURNAL OF CIRCUITS SYSTEMS AND COMPUTERS, 2018, 27 (02)
[46]   Directed flooding: A fault-tolerant routing protocol for wireless sensor networks [J].
Farivar, R ;
Fazeli, M ;
Miremadi, SG .
2005 SYSTEMS COMMUNICATIONS, PROCEEDINGS: ICW 2005, WIRELESS TECHNOLOGIES; ICHSN 2005, HIGH SPEED NETWORKS; ICMCS 2005, MULTIMEDIA COMMUNICATIONS SYSTEMS; SENET 2005, SENSOR NETWORKS, 2005, :395-399
[47]   Investigation of Enhanced Mathematical Model For Traffic Engineering Fault-Tolerant Routing [J].
Lemeshko, Oleksandr ;
Yeremenko, Oleksandra ;
Mersni, Amal .
2021 7TH INTERNATIONAL CONFERENCE ON ENGINEERING AND EMERGING TECHNOLOGIES (ICEET 2021), 2021, :785-790
[48]   Adaptive fault-tolerant deadlock-free routing in meshes and hypercubes [J].
Su, CC ;
Shin, KG .
IEEE TRANSACTIONS ON COMPUTERS, 1996, 45 (06) :666-683
[49]   Passage of Faulty Nodes: A Novel Approach for Fault-Tolerant Routing on NoCs [J].
Kurokawa, Yota ;
Fukushi, Masaru .
IEICE TRANSACTIONS ON FUNDAMENTALS OF ELECTRONICS COMMUNICATIONS AND COMPUTER SCIENCES, 2019, E102A (12) :1702-1710
[50]   A Fault-Tolerant Routing Algorithm Design for On-Chip Optical Networks [J].
Xiang, Dong ;
Zhang, Yan ;
Shan, Shuchang ;
Xu, Yi .
2013 IEEE 32ND INTERNATIONAL SYMPOSIUM ON RELIABLE DISTRIBUTED SYSTEMS (SRDS 2013), 2013, :1-9